This part of the soap making process is referred to as reaching trace. In the warm procedure technique, it will take longer for the batter to get to trace because the blend needs to cook and enlarge much longer in order to finish the saponification process. When the batter has reached trace, any kind of important oils, colourants, or additives require to be stirred right into the combination.


When completely combined, the batter is ready to be put into moulds and left to cool down in a refuge. In the cold soap making process, soap batter needs to be left for 1 day to saponify when it can be gotten rid of from the moulds and cut into bars. These will need to be delegated heal for 6-8 weeks prior to they are secure for usage. In the warm soap making procedure, the batter requires to be scooped into moulds and left overnight to cool.

All of the chemistry is ended up for you before you even open up the package which suggests much less to be wary of. Likewise, more to have a good time with! To utilize it, all you do is reduced it into small items and thaw it either in the microwave or over low warm.


You can likewise add very small quantities of added oil, like melted shea butter or sweet almond oil to melt-and-pour soap bases for added conditioning. Shade can likewise be added to melt and put soap at this factor before you pour the batter right into mold and mildews. Spray the tops with alcohol to decrease air bubbles and create a smooth coating.

It's fantastic for beginner soap manufacturers or if you want to make soap with kids. That's because there's no lye taking care of action to be cautious of and you can use benches today.


One of the downsides to m & p is that you can't make use of fresh components with it, like milk and purees. Raw ingredients do not preserve well in m & p soap and will ultimately start to rot.

Generally with an immersion mixer, but some dishes only take blending with a spoon or whisk. Trace is the stage where the active ingredients begin to saponify, a chemical response that arises from integrating fat and lye. The soap mix is still semi-liquid at this factor and you can scent, color, swirl, and develop elaborate layouts in it.
